What is a remote USSTRATCOM?
Career: Remote Usstratcom
A Remote USSTRATCOM job refers to a position with the United States Strategic Command (USSTRATCOM) that allows employees to work remotely, rather than being physically located at a USSTRATCOM facility. These roles often involve supporting strategic deterrence, nuclear operations, cyber operations, and other national defense missions from a remote location. Candidates typically need to meet specific security clearance requirements and have the technical skills relevant to their position. Remote USSTRATCOM jobs offer flexibility while still contributing to critical national security objectives.
